What are some common challenges faced by freelance mainframe batch operations professionals, and how can they be managed?

Freelance mainframe batch operations professionals often encounter challenges such as managing multiple client environments, handling complex scheduling demands, and ensuring minimal downtime during batch processing. Effective communication with client IT teams is essential to understand unique system requirements and resolve issues promptly. Staying organized with detailed documentation and leveraging automation tools can help streamline workflows, while ongoing learning about evolving mainframe technologies ensures continued success in this dynamic field.

What is a freelance mainframe batch operations specialist?

Freelance Mainframe Batch Operations involve managing and executing batch processing jobs on mainframe computer systems as an independent contractor. These professionals schedule, monitor, troubleshoot, and optimize batch jobs that handle large volumes of data processing for organizations. Their responsibilities typically include job scheduling with tools like JCL, resolving job failures, and ensuring timely completion of all batch processes. Freelancers in this role often support clients remotely and may work for multiple organizations, offering flexibility and specialized expertise.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a freelance mainframe batch operations specialist?

To thrive as a Freelance Mainframe Batch Operations specialist, you need a solid understanding of mainframe environments, JCL (Job Control Language), and batch scheduling processes, often backed by relevant IT certifications or experience. Familiarity with tools like IBM z/OS, scheduling systems such as CA-7 or Control-M, and monitoring utilities is typically required. Strong problem-solving skills, effective communication, and the ability to work independently are crucial soft skills in this role. These competencies ensure reliable batch processing, minimize downtime, and support seamless business operations in demanding enterprise environments.
